Optimizing Success: Navigating CBSE Board Examinations with Strategic Preparation

Board examinations hold a pivotal place in every student’s academic journey. Grade 10 boards mark the culmination of their primary and secondary school years, while Grade 12 boards prepare students for life beyond school.

What distinguishes CBSE board examinations from others is their dynamic and evolving pattern. Over the years, we’ve witnessed the inclusion of diverse, intriguing, and engaging questions in the examination format. To excel, students must meticulously plan their approach well in advance by gaining a deep understanding of the subject and by familiarizing themselves with the question patterns provided by the CBSE. This information is readily accessible on the cbse.nic.in website, where students can access sample question papers and marking schemes tailored to each subject. This valuable resource empowers students to prepare comprehensively and perform exceptionally well in their exams.

The evolving pattern of CBSE examinations now incorporates case study questions, reasoning, and assertion-based questions. Upon closer examination, one can find these questions relatively easy to answer when equipped with a solid conceptual understanding of the subject or topic. This highlights the significance of possessing a deep knowledge of underlying concepts for success in these assessments.

Here are some tips that can be very helpful for doing well in Board Examinations:

Establish a Solid Routine: Begin your preparation with a well-structured routine. Prioritize a workable routine that you can maintain consistently. Remember that it’s not about the quantity of time spent but the quality of your study sessions. Time allocation can vary from student to student, depending on the topics covered and those that need attention. Start with a modest amount of time in your routine and adjust as needed to ensure it suits your study patterns.

Focus on Fundamental Concepts: Concentrate on building a strong understanding of fundamental concepts, especially in core subjects like science, mathematics, and accountancy. Additionally, familiarize yourself with the specific writing patterns and answering techniques required for other subjects as well.

Comprehensive Topic Coverage: Ensure that you comprehensively cover all topics, including those from the first term, especially now that you’re in your second term. When creating your study schedule, make sure to allocate time for revisiting topics from the first term by solving previous year’s questions from first-term topics and thorough study of second-term topics to achieve a well-rounded understanding of all subject matter.

Practice by Writing: Keep in mind that board examinations are primarily written assessments. Therefore, it’s crucial that your understanding of concepts and facts in various subjects, along with your calculation skills, are put to the test. Your final score hinges on your ability to express your knowledge in written form effectively. Make sure that all your practice and revision efforts are translated into well-written answers during the exams.

Solve Previous Year’s Questions and Sample Question Papers Provided by CBSE during the final revision days: Effective board exam preparation strategies include comprehensively covering the syllabus with the help of the previous year’s questions and the current year’s sample question papers. This approach aids in understanding question types and the examination pattern.

Attempt Sample Question Papers Exactly During the Same Time as in Board Examination Schedule: Additionally, a beneficial revision method in the final week is to practice with complete question papers within the allocated examination time. This helps students practice completing the paper within the given time constraints.

Know Your Examination Schedule and Plan Your Final Revisions Accordingly: Students must be well-acquainted with the exam schedule and the time intervals between each exam. This knowledge is instrumental in crafting an effective revision schedule, allowing ample time to review each subject thoroughly.

Break the Monotony by Having Some Stress Busters: In addition, students should make an effort to break the monotony of long hours of continuous revision. Short breaks for physical activities, like taking a brisk stroll, practising meditation, or enjoying a few rounds on the badminton court, can help rejuvenate the mind and invigorate the body.

By adopting smart study strategies, prioritizing focus and concentration, and complementing our preparation with adequate guidance from teachers and study groups, we can position ourselves to make this crucial examination a truly memorable and successful one.

(The writer is Vice Principal at St Karen’s High School, Gola Road, Patna)
